Neglect evidence

Truck accidents can be a bit complicated. It is vital to prove negligence in order to win a claim. First, you must prove the defendant's negligence. This means you have to prove that he/she breached a duty to care. It is possible that you will not receive the amount you are due in the event that you are unable to do so. In some cases, you may be denied compensation in any way. If you've suffered injuries in a car accident contact a truck accident lawyer to learn what you're entitled to.

First, seek medical attention immediately. Getting medical attention will ensure that you're appropriately treated for the injuries sustained in a truck accident, and it will provide an official record to support your claim. Also, note down the incident and the injuries that were sustained. If you can you can ask witnesses to assist you. It might be possible to have them take photos or videotape the scene of the crash, and also witness any injuries. These details can be helpful to your lawyer.

Next, get a police accident report. You can also ask the responding law enforcement officers for one. Many truck accidents involve multiple negligent parties and you may be required to prove that more than one of them was at fault. Be aware that Florida is a "comparative" fault state, meaning that different percentages of fault can be attributed to multiple parties.

You should get all documentation you can, even if the truck driver's insurance company is to blame. You should get copies of the accident report and any medical records and the contact information of witnesses. Even if you're not at fault, you should take pictures of the trucker and damaged vehicle. You should be prepared to speak to insurance agents but don't permit them to insist on signing an agreement for a small amount.

Negligence on the part of the employer of the truck driver could also be a contributing factor. If the truck driver's employer didn't provide adequate training or maintenance, it could be held responsible for the incident. Unprofessional hiring practices could include hiring a driver who is not professional, has a bad driving record or has a past of drunk driving or drug use.
